Cao Ximing was a figure of the early Ming Dynasty.

He was a Taoist priest registered under Longhu Mountain (a sacred site of Taoism).

In the 15th year of the Hongwu reign (1382), he served in the Daolu Division (the top imperial agency managing national Taoist affairs).
His works include Taishang Hunyuan Shilu (Records of the Supreme Primordial Origin), which has been handed down to later generations.
